MUSEUM OBJECT

Title:  
Weight, Mint
Description:  
Dimension:H:2.250in W:6.000in D:3.625in Open depth: 7.5
Creator:
Unknown
Dates:
before 1817
Abstract:  

Small leather-covered wooden box containing ten brass weights. Each weight is inscribed with letters and numbers. A slide covers a collection of ten (originally twelve) smaller silver weights, the largest of which is marked 128. Paper label on front of box labeled "German weights for coins".

MUSEUM OBJECT

Title:  
Coin
Description:  
Dimension:D:0.063in Dia:1.063in
Creator:
Unknown
Dates:
1958
Abstract:  

Obverse: profile portrait of Max Planck; "MAX PLANCK 1858-1947" around perimeter. Reverse: bird/gryphon; "2" and "1958" under image and "BUNDESREPUBLIK . DEUTSCHLAND . DEUTSCHEMARK" around perimeter. Edge: "EINIGKEIT UND RECHT UND FREIHEIT"

MUSEUM OBJECT

Title:  
Coin
Description:  
Dimension:Dia:1.188in
Creator:
Unknown
Dates:
1948
Abstract:  

Obverse: bas-relief, profile portrait of Benjamin Franklin with "LIBERTY / IN GOD WE TRUST" around perimeter. Reverse: Liberty Bell in center with "E. PLURIBUS UNUM" to the left and an eagle to the right. "UNITED STATES OF AMERICA / HALF DOLLAR" around perimeter.
